#33447c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33447c is composed of 20% red, 26.7%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.9% cyan, 45.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 226 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 34.3%. #33447c color hex could be obtained by blending #6688f8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#33447c color description : Dark moderate blue.
#33447c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33447c has RGB values of R:51, G:68,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0.59,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3359868.
